Argo Blockchain PLC (LON:ARB) Restoration of Trading on the London Stock Exchange

Argo Blockchain plc, a global leader in cryptocurrency mining (LSE: ARB; Nasdaq: ARBK), makes the following announcement:

The Company is at risk of having insufficient cash to support ongoing business operations within the next month. The Company is in advanced negotiations with a third party to sell certain assets and engage in an equipment financing transaction that the Company believes will strengthen its balance sheet and improve its liquidity.

The Company is hopeful that it will be able to consummate the transaction outside of a voluntary Chapter 11 bankruptcy filing in the United States, although there is no assurance that the Company can avoid such a filing. The Company engaged McDermott Will & Emery LLP as legal advisers, Berkeley Research Group, LLC as financial advisers, and Stifel GMP and its affiliate, Miller Buckfire & Co., LLC, as investment bankers, to assist the Company with analysing these strategic options.

As part of this process, certain draft materials were inadvertently published as a test page on the Company’s website. The inadvertently published materials, which implied that the Company was filing for Chapter 11 bankruptcy, led to the suspension of trading of the Company’s securities on the London Stock Exchange and Nasdaq on Friday, 9 December 2022. Shareholders should note that the Company has not filed for bankruptcy at this time.

The Company has requested that the UK Financial Conduct Authority restore the listing of its ordinary shares and that is expected to happen as soon as practicable.
